The Growing Popularity of Wireless Headphones
The shift from wired to wireless headphones has actually been moved by a number of aspects:
Convenience: Wireless headphones get rid of the hassle of twisted cords. This ease of use has actually made them a favorite for those on the relocation.
Improved Technology: Advancements in Bluetooth innovation have actually significantly improved sound quality and connectivity. Modern wireless headphones typically include noise-cancellation, touch controls, and long battery life.
Diverse Options: The market is flooded with choices, from over-the-ear styles to compact in-ear designs, catering to the preferences of different customers.

Key Sales Events in the UK
The UK uses a host of sales occasions throughout the year that can be useful for customers wanting to purchase wireless headphones. These include:
Black Friday: Typically falling in late November, this event sees considerable discount rates across lots of retailers.
Cyber Monday: Following Black Friday, Cyber Monday focuses on online sales, offering consumers with adequate chances to protect deals on tech products, including wireless headphones.
January Sales: The post-holiday sales often feature great costs on remaining stock, making it an ideal time for deal hunters.
April Sales: As the tax year finishes up, numerous retailers will typically clear old stock with discounted offerings.

Tips for Buying Wireless Headphones During Sales
When purchasing wireless headphones during a sale, a few strategies can help ensure a satisfying purchase:
Determine Your Needs: Consider how you plan to use the headphones. For instance, are they for commuting, sports, or home listening?
Set a Budget: Knowing just how much you're willing to spend can assist narrow down choices throughout sales.
Check out Reviews: Customers often leave evaluations that can inform you about sound quality, comfort, and toughness.
Check Return Policies: Retailers typically have different return policies, so understanding them will assist in case the headphones do not fulfill expectations.
Stay Updated on Deals: Subscribing to newsletters or following retailers on social networks can keep you notified about flash sales and special deals.
FAQs About Wireless Headphones
Q1: Do wireless headphones have a lag in sound?A: Most modern-day wireless headphones use Bluetooth 5.0 and higher, significantly minimizing audio lag. However, some lower-end models may not offer the exact same level of efficiency. Q2: How long does the battery last on wireless headphones?A:
The battery life varies by design, but lots of wireless headphones offer 20-30
hours of playtime. Charging cases can extend this time considerably. Q3: Can wireless headphones be utilized while exercising?A: Yes, numerous designs are designed particularly for sports, featuringsweat resistance and protected fit. Look for choices with ear hooks or other
stabilizing features. Q4: Are wireless headphones worth the cost?A: Consumers typically find the benefit, sound quality, and innovation in wireless headphones validate the price.
Quality models can provide an exceptional listening
